TEXT ORDER: This matter is before the court pursuant to Plaintiff Angelina Sujata's ("Plaintiff") Emergency Motion for the Preservation of Evidence of All Takata Ruptured Inflators Removed from Accident Vehicles and All Non-ruptured Inflators being Replaced under Ongoing Honda Recalls ("Motion for Preservation of Evidence"). (ECF No. 12.) In her Motion for Preservation of Evidence, Plaintiff requests that the court order Defendants Takata Corporation, Takata, Inc., and TK Holdings Inc. (collectively "Takata Defendants"), and Defendants Highland Industries, Inc., Honda Motor Co., Ltd., Honda R&D Co., Ltd., American Honda Motor Co., Inc., and Honda of America Mfg., Inc. (collectively "Honda Defendants"), to (1) secure and preserve [in the United States], in unaltered form: (a.) Any and all ruptured inflators previously removed from accident or defective field vehicles in the[ir] possession... and (b.) Any and all un-ruptured canisters removed under recall proceedings by and/or currently in the[ir] possession...." (Id. at 1-2.) Honda Defendants oppose the Motion for Preservation of Evidence asserting that (1) Plaintiff has not made the requisite demonstration of an "emergency" because "there is no colorable threat that evidence that should be preserved will be destroyed"; (2) the relief requested by Plaintiff "would interfere with Takata [Defendants'] ongoing testing of inflators"; and (3) Plaintiff's actions would impede "efforts to coordinate more than 75 personal injury and class actions in a... multi-district litigation." (ECF No. 21 at 1.) Takata Defendants agree with Honda Defendants that there is not an emergency requiring a preservation order and argue that such an order from the court is unnecessary because they have already "voluntarily undertaken to preserve ruptured inflators retrieved from accidents," and will further voluntarily undertake "to preserve those inflators until an MDL court addresses any actual preservation issue in a comprehensive and coordinated fashion." (ECF No. 27 at 1.) In addition to the opposition voiced by Takata Defendants and Honda Defendants,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ration ("NHTSA") entered an appearance pursuant to 28 U.S.C. § 517 and filed opposition to Plaintiff's Motion for Preservation of Evidence asserting that a preservation order would undermine the interests of the United States and the general public because the order would halt Takata Defendants' "ongoing testing efforts essential to NHTSA's safety investigation" and "would require the delivery and preservation of hundreds of thousands of recalled Takata inflators at a single location, and thereby would prohibit any transfer of inflators to other entities for further testing, whether carried out by vehicle manufacturers or NHTSA itself." (ECF No. 26 at 2.) Litigants owe a duty to preserve evidence in a pending lawsuit even without a discovery request or order. See Silvestri v. General Motors Corp., 271 F.3d 583, 590 (4th Cir. 2001) ("The duty to preserve material evidence arises not only during litigation but also extends to that period before the litigation when a party reasonably should know that the evidence may be relevant to anticipated litigation.") (Citation omitted). The court observes that Plaintiff's Motion for Preservation of Evidence is akin to a motion seeking to preliminarily enjoin Takata Defendants and Honda Defendants from altering (i.e., testing) any ruptured inflators or un-ruptured canisters. To be entitled to the type of relief he seeks, Plaintiff must establish that (1) she is likely to succeed on the merits; (2) she is likely to suffer irreparable harm in the absence of preliminary relief; (3) the balance of equities tips in her favor; and (4) an injunction is in the public interest. Winter v. Natural Res. Def. Council, Inc., 555 U.S. 7, 20 (2008); The Real Truth About Obama, Inc. v. Fed. Election Comm'n, 575 F.3d 342, 34647 (4th Cir. 2009). Upon review, the court agrees with Honda Defendants and Takata Defendants that Plaintiff fails to establish irreparable harm because the injuries she suffered in a 2001 Honda Civic do not entitle her to demand preservation of any and all inflators from millions of other Honda vehicles. The court further finds that NHTSA's opposition effectively establishes that the public interest would not be served by granting Plaintiff's Motion for Preservation of Evidence. (See ECF No. 40 at 7 ("Entering the preservation order sought by Plaintiff in this private litigation would effectively prohibit any and all further testing efforts on recalled inflators.... A limitation on that testing would substantially hinder the agency's mission to protect public safety.").) Therefore, based on the foregoing, the court DENIES WITHOUT PREJUDICE Plaintiff's Motion for Evidence. denying 12 Motion to Preserve Evidence. Signed by Honorable J Michelle Childs on 2/17/2015.(asni, ) (Entered: 02/17/2015)

TEXT ORDER: This matter is before the Court pursuant to TK Holdings, Inc. and Highland Industries, Inc.'s (collectively the "Takata Defendants") Motion to Stay All Proceedings. (ECF No. 28.) In their motion, Takata Defendants seek to have this action stayed "pending a ruling by the Judicial Panel on Multidistrict Litigation ("JPML") on a motion for consolidation and transfer of the Takata airbag litigation to a transferee MDL court." (Id.) While the Motion to Stay All Proceedings was pending, the JPML heard argument on the motion for consolidation and transfer on January 29, 2015, and entered a conditional transfer order on February 6, 2015, which ruling included this case as one of the matters transferred. (See attached ECF No. 306 (In re: Takata Airbag Prods. Liab. Litig., MDL No. 2599 (U.S.J.P.M.L. Feb. 6, 2015) ("Pursuant to Rule 7.1 of the Rules of Procedure of the United States Judicial Panel on Multidistrict Litigation, the action(s) on the attached schedule are transferred under 28 U.S.C. § 1407 to the Southern District of Florida for the reasons....")).) Therefore, since the event has occurred for which Takata Defendants' sought the stay, the court DENIES AS MOOT Takata Defendants' Motion to Stay All Proceedings. denying as moot 28 Motion to Stay. Signed by Honorable J Michelle Childs on 2/9/2015.(asni, ) (Entered: 02/09/2015)

TEXT ORDER: This matter is before the court to preliminarily address issues raised by Plaintiff in an Emergency Motion for the Preservation of Evidence of All Takata Ruptured Inflators Removed from Accident Vehicles and All Non-ruptured Inflators being Replaced under ongoing Honda Recalls ("Motion for the Preservation of Evidence") filed on January 9, 2015. (ECF Nos. 26 (5:14-cv-04485-JMC), 12 (3:15-cv-00112-JMC).) Specifically, in the Motion for Preservation of Evidence, Plaintiff asks the court to order Defendants to (1) secure and preserve [in the United States], in unaltered form: [] Any and all ruptured inflators previously removed from accident or defective field vehicles in the[ir] possession... and [] [a]ny and all un-ruptured canisters removed under recall proceedings by and/or currently in the[ir] possession... and (2) "deliver any and all defective or suspect ruptured and/or recalled but un-ruptured inflators previously removed from accident, defective, and/or recalled field vehicles within 10 days to some jointly agreed upon and/or Court-designated location in the United States to ensure preservation and competent storage of those items." (Id. at 12.) Although Defendants have not had the opportunity to respond to Plaintiff's Motion for the Preservation of Evidence, the court nevertheless conferred with the parties via teleconference on January 13, 2015. Thereupon, as to issue (2) above-referenced, the court learned that Defendants had voluntarily agreed with Plaintiff's consent to maintain specified ruptured and un-ruptured canisters at TK Holdings, Inc.'s facility located near Detroit, Michigan while the court adjudicated Plaintiff's Motion for Preservation of Evidence. The court finds this arrangement to be a satisfactory resolution of issue (2). As to issue (1) above, the court reserves adjudication of this issue until after the parties have finished briefing issues relevant to the Motion for Preservation of Evidence. Signed by Honorable J Michelle Childs on 1/13/2015. Associated Cases: 3:15-cv-00112-JMC, 5:14-cv-04485-JMC(asni, ) (Entered: 01/13/2015)

TEXT ORDER: This matter is before the court to address the unintended consequences of a text order that was entered on January 12, 2015 in this matter. In the January 12, 2015 text order, the court required Defendants "to preserve the evidence until the court's ruling in this case." (ECF Nos. 27 (5:14-cv-04485-JMC), 13 (3:15-cv-00112-JMC).) After conferring with counsel for the parties on January 13, 2015, the court vacates the January 12, 2015 text order to the extent that it hinders or prevents ongoing destructive testing and/or investigation of recovered inflators/canisters being conducted to determine the cause(s) of airbag ruptures. The court did not intend for this effect and orders the immediate lifting of this "stay." vacating in part 13 Order Signed by Honorable J Michelle Childs on 1/13/2015. (asni, ) (Entered: 01/13/2015)
